KHAIRPUR: Thieves kill villager

Published January 5, 2006

KHAIRPUR, Jan 4: A person died on Wednesday in the Ghulam Hussain Kandhar village in the jurisdiction of Babarloi police station as some thieves opened fire at him.

The thieves entered into the house of one Ghulam Hussain Kandhar to steal cattle.

Inmates of the house woke up and offered resistance.

As a result, the thieves opened fire and killed Nawab Shah Ali. His body was handed over to his relatives after the post-mortem.
